Monte Cristo Sandwiches

By , About.com Guide

These fabulous sandwiches are a real treat, and they're easy to make. Traditionally they are grilled in large amounts of butter, and you can make them that way. But try them on a George Foreman grill for all the crunch and less fat.

Prep Time: 20 minutes

Cook Time: 5 minutes

Ingredients:

  • 8 slices sourdough bread
  • 3 Tbsp. Dijon mustard
  • 1/2 lb. thinly sliced deli ham
  • 4 thin slices Swiss cheese
  • 1/2 lb. thinly sliced deli turkey or chicken breast
  • 4 thin slices Provolone cheese
  • 2 eggs, beaten
  • 2 Tbsp. milk
  • 1 Tbsp. oil
  • 1 cup finely crushed Rice Krispies cereal
  • powdered sugar
  • strawberry jam

Preparation:

Spread one side of each bread slice with Dijon mustard. Make sandwiches with the two kinds of cheese and the ham and turkey slices.

In shallow bowl, combine egg, milk, and oil and beat well. Place crushed cereal on a shallow plate. Dip each sandwich briefly into egg mixture, then into cereal mixture to coat.

Grill sandwiches in dual contact grill or panini grill or waffle iron until crisp and brown, 3-4 minutes. Sprinkle hot sandwiches with powdered sugar and serve with strawberry jam for dipping. 4 sandwiches
